

Dr Fiona Scott has kindly agreed to be our patron.
Dr Fiona Scott is a Chartered Psychologist and honorary Senior Research Associate with the Autism Research Centre, University of Cambridge. She has a decade of experience in researching and assessing children and adults with autism spectrum disorders. Current research includes epidemiology of the broad autism spectrum and Asperger syndrome in 5-11 year olds; a Toddler study into early social and communication development and difficulties; and developing work exploring prospective incidence of autism spectrum disorders.
Dr Scott has also been involved with the Department of Health workshop and policy drafting on Asperger syndrome, the All Party Parliamentary Group on Autism, the National Initiative for Autism Screening and Assessment (NIASA), and the Review Group for the Medical Research Council Review of Autism Research.
Fiona is Head of ADI/ADOS Training Courses and a recognised ADOS and ADI-R Trainer running training courses at the Autism Research Centre.
